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Motspur Park to Yardley Wood start from as little as £11.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Motspur Park to Yardley Wood start from £49.90 one way, or £50.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Motspur Park to Yardley Wood are available for £90.50 one way, or £145.50 return

With our FairSplit technology, you can save up to 90% on the cost of train travel.

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Station Details & Facilities

Motspur Park station embodies simplicity with its essential facilities. The ticket office offers limited service hours, from 06:30 to 13:00 on weekdays and slightly reduced hours over the weekend. However, don't fret if you miss the ticket office; ticket machines are available and allow the collection of pre-purchased tickets. For those with accessibility needs, these machines are capable of processing Disabled Persons Railcard discounts and are user-friendly.

While the station doesn’t boast extensive support or customer information services, passengers can rely on customer help points and CCTV for enhanced security. It's worth noting that staff help is not available at the station itself, so assistance for boarding is typically offered onboard by the train guards.

Accessibility Considerations

A key consideration for travelers is the station's lack of step-free access, making it somewhat challenging for those with mobility impairments. While ramps for train access are present, travelers requiring assistance are advised to plan and communicate their needs in advance via the South Western Railway’s booking services.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

Connecting to other modes of transport from Motspur Park is straightforward, with Claremont Avenue serving as a pick-up point for rail replacement services. While the station itself lacks bus services, detailed onward travel planning is available for those looking to catch a bus from the surrounding areas. Additionally, cycling amenities include eight bicycle racks, though these are unsheltered and not monitored by CCTV.

Station Details & Facilities

Yardley Wood Station makes traveling easy with its robust ticket buying options. The station is equipped with a ticket office, which is open from as early as 6:30 am on weekdays, and 9:30 am on Sundays. Ticket machines are available for those last-minute purchases, although no smartcard validators are present. Assistance for those with mobility impairments is available, particularly with step-free access to platforms, albeit with some steep inclines.

While the station doesn't house retail shops or refreshment facilities, services such as payphones and seating areas ensure a comfortable wait. Security is a priority, with CCTV in place for both bicycle storage and throughout the station. It's also accredited by the Secure Station Scheme, giving peace of mind to travelers.

Transport Links & Onward Travel

Yardley Wood’s connectivity extends beyond the rail tracks. It serves as a hub for multi-modal transport, with links to local bus services from Highfield Road. Rail replacement services, when operational, also depart from this location. Conveniently, the station stands in proximity to a taxi service operated by companies such as Shirley Station A to B. However, keep in mind that there are no car hire services directly at the station.
